In what I am working on I have to support encrypted USB devices.  Many 
of these devices work by first presenting a read-only partition.  It 
shows up as /dev/sr#.  This partition is used to unlock the encrypted 
partition (which then shows up as /dev/sd*#).

When mounting the read-only partition I'm providing a specific context 
to the mount command.  I think during the mount it initially gets the 
context iso9660_t and then relabels from that to my context.  Note that 
I am not transitioning to the call to mount, but running mount in my domain.

And I kind of do want to keep other domains from accessing this mounted 
partition.
